Identification of castasterone, 6-deoxocastasterone, typhasterol and 6-deoxotyphasterol from the shoots of Arabidopsis thaliana.

Abstract

Endogenous brassinosteroids in the shoots of Arabidopsis thaliana were investigated. Castasterone, 6-deoxocastasterone, typhasterol and 6-deoxotyphasterol were identified by GC-MS. The co-occurrence of 6-deoxo-brassinosteroids and 6-oxo-brassinosteroids suggests that there are both early and late C6-oxidation pathways of brassinosteroids in A. thaliana.
